Whoosh . Sirius felt it before he saw it. A cold chill raced down his spine as he turned to face the hooded figure that had entered his cell. He subconsciously took a step back even though he knew it wouldn’t do him any favors. His gaunt frame trembled as he tripped over his own feet and crumpled against the wall. The dementor floated closer, black smoke trailing along the ground as it effectively cornered Sirius. He stammered and spluttered as the dementor leaned closer.

Sirius’ heart was hammering against his chest as he began to plead uselessly against the impending assault, “No, no! Please, please. Please don’t–”

His words were cut short as a raspy groan came from the dementor. Sirius screamed as a vacuum-like force sucked out what felt like the very foundation of his soul. Horrible, vivid memories of his parents and childhood flew to the forefront of his mind, making this experience all the more unbearable. His body spasmed and tensed as he was held in place by the force of the magic draining him. He could do nothing but take it and suffer, reliving his worst moments for what felt like eternity. His throat grew hoarse from all the yelling, though he couldn’t hear anything through his cursed trance. 

Another cold chill wracked his body and Sirius awoke with a start. He wasn’t in a cell in Azkaban; he was in his bed in the home he shared with his husband, Remus. Sirius sat up, eyes closed, and breathed a sigh of relief. When he opened them, however, he yelled again and instantly shot up, grabbing his wand off the dresser and shouting, “ Expecto Patronum !” He had caught sight of a black cloak flapping at the foot of his bed, bathed in the moonlight streaming through an open window. 

Remus had been awoken by the noise, quickly sitting up and trying to discern what was going on. He saw Sirius casting the patronus spell in a panic and hurriedly looked to his target. He expected to see a dementor in their bedroom but instead saw… their bed canopy? With a sympathetic sigh, Remus crawled over the bed and stood next to Sirius, putting a hand on his shoulder.

“Sirius, put down your wand love.” He spoke gently in a quiet tone so as not to startle Sirius.

Sirius looked to Remus with wide, fearful eyes, glancing back at the offending bed curtains pointedly. “But– Moony–! There’s a dementor!” he argued in a high-pitched tone.

Remus shook his head and reached out his other hand, carefully placing it on Sirius’ wrist.

“Those are our bed curtains, Pads. It’s a trick of the light.”

Sirius looked unconvinced, but allowed Remus to guide his arm back down to his side anyways. He stares at the bed curtains, flinching as they flutter again until he realizes it’s just the breeze coming in through the window. He sighs and his shoulders slump with relief. Remus smiles sadly at him as he takes the wand and sets it back on the nightstand before gently pulling Sirius back into bed. 

“Are you alright darling?” Remus asks once the two are settled, Sirius with his head resting on Remus’ chest and Remus with his arms wrapped tight around Sirius.

Sirius nodded weakly against him. “Just a bit shaken. Had a nightmare about dementors then thought I woke up to a real one..”

Remus sighed in understanding, one hand beginning to rub soothing circles on Sirius’ back. “You’re safe now my love. They can’t get to you anymore, not here. Not in our home.”

Tears sprang to Sirius’ eyes at those tender words. He sniffled and quietly replied, “Merci, Remus. I do feel safe here with you.”

“I’m very glad, my love. I hope that you know I will protect you, no matter what. You are so important to me, Sirius, and I love you so very much.”

Sirius propped his chin up on Remus’ chest so that he could look into his eyes, allowing a few tears to fall and drip onto Remus’ shirt. When he spoke, it was barely above a whisper, “I know. You’re very important to me too and I will most definitely protect you as well. Je t’aime aussi.”

Remus gave him a warm smile, moving his unoccupied hand up to gently cup Sirius’ face. His thumb collected a few stray tears as he gently stroked his cheek. Sirius’ eyes fluttered shut as he leaned into the touch, turning his head slightly to press a loving kiss to Remus’ palm.

“Get some sleep my love,” Remus whispered, gently kissing Sirius’ forehead.

Sirius allowed himself to relax into Remus, smiling softly and giving a small nod. He drifted off quickly after that into a warm and dreamless sleep.
